Laser Keys
Laser keys are a safer option for your Ford vehicle. They have an intricate design that is hard to duplicate. Each key has a unique code that is engraved on the inside. This code is read by the car when the key is put into the lock, which disables the ignition. This will prevent thieves from starting your vehicle without your permission. It also serves as an effective deterrent to those who want to steal your car.
They have a more durable appearance than traditional cut keys, and are also thicker in size. They can be inserted in any direction, unlike traditional cut keys that can only be inserted in one direction. Additionally, they have a transponder chip on them that is activated only by the car's computer. This chip makes it harder for someone to access your vehicle without authorization. The key must be matched exactly to the vehicle's start.
Although these keys are more expensive than conventional keys, they do provide an extra layer of security for your car. They are not able to be duplicated and aren't easy to find. The intricate design and central groove on the key make it difficult for thieves to create duplicate keys that work with your car.
A basic machine can be used to duplicate traditional keys, however the use of a milling device that is high-tech is required to cut laser-cut keys. These machines are only used by professionals and can take a considerable amount of time to make keys. The specialized machinery that is needed to make keys can be extremely expensive, which is a big reason why they cost more than conventional keys.
If you have a laser-cut key, you will need to contact the dealership or a locksmith to get it replaced. The dealership is typically charged $150 to $250 for a new lock, however, a locksmith might be able to offer a more affordable rate. They'll also need to program the key to your vehicle and this can be done through a dealer or a locksmith who is accredited by the Associated Locksmiths of America.
Proximity keys
The proximity key allows drivers to unlock cars and start engines, as well as access vehicle settings all without the requirement of a traditional car key. These electronic devices communicate with the car through radio frequency waves. In an emergency, they could also be used to stop ignition.
When a driver presses the button on their proximity key, replacement key ford focus it sends a signal to an antenna within the door handle. The antenna scans radio waves to identify the unique transmitter on the key fob. The vehicle then recognizes the key fob, and begins a rolling code communication process.
The antenna will send an updated signal every time the key fob is in close proximity to the car. The key fob then responds to the new signal to establish a connection and unlock the doors. The process can also be reversed to disengage the ignition and turn off the engine.
The main benefit of proximity keys is the fact they do away with the need to look for a key. This can be extremely helpful in busy parking lots or in the event of bad weather. However, it's important to note that they have a few disadvantages.
If you forget to lock your car when you have the proximity key in your pocket, it could leave your vehicle open to theft, or even carbon monoxide poisoning. The proximity key could also unlock your car when you reach into the cargo compartment or back seat to grab something.
Lastly, proximity keys can have problems with battery life or electronic components which make them less reliable than regular keys. So, you'll require a professional locksmith that specializes in proximity key services.
Another thing to be aware of is that replacing a lost proximity key may be more costly and complicated than a regular car key. A locksmith needs the right tools to insert your replacement key into the car's system. Transponder Keys
The transponder keys are a particular type of car key that makes use of an embedded chip to communicate with your vehicle's immobilizer system. The chips are able store unique "passwords" that allow them to unlock certain features of your car when a key with the right information is used. This helps prevent the unauthorized use or theft of your vehicle which is why it's a top option for many.
A regular transponder key will appear similar to a standard metal key, except it will have a small plastic top where the chip is located. These keys are used on Jaguar and Ford vehicles. They can be cut in various styles, such as a laser cut or a tibbe (see the image for an example).
You can determine if your key has transponder by simply looking at it. It should have an extra bulge or small plastic head on the top of the key, and it should be more substantial than a key that does not have transponder. Contact a locksmith if aren't sure.
You will need the vehicle in which it is mounted, and its fob to program a transponder. You will also need a remote control key if you have one. The procedure will vary based on car model and make however, generally speaking, you will need to turn the key from Off to Run eight times within 10 seconds to program the transponder. Once you've done this, you can test the key by pushing any button on the fob. If the key is properly programmed, the vehicle's doors will open and the engine will begin to rev.
It's a good idea even if your car comes with two keys. You never know when your keys could be lost or forgotten in the ignition.
